Changeset 18728 for dotfiles/vimperator

Show
Ignore:
Timestamp:
09/03/08 16:46:27 (4 months ago)
Author:
retlet
Message:

update

Files:
1 modified

Legend:

Unmodified
Added
Removed
  • dotfiles/vimperator/retlet-vimperatorrc

    r15122 r18728  
    22" for Vimperator 1.2pre 
    33 
    4 echo "loading..." 
     4echo "Loading..." 
    55 
    66" Options 
     
    3535 
    3636" ]]/[[ にヒットする文字列追加 
    37 set nextpattern+=次(の)?ページ,→\b,下一頁,Следующая,다음 
    38 set previouspattern+=prev, 前(の)?ページ,\b前.*,\b← 
     37"set nextpattern+=次(の)?ページ,→\b,下一頁,Следующая,다음 
     38"set previouspattern+=prev, 前(の)?ページ,\b前.*,\b← 
    3939 
    4040" ページのアクセスキーを無効化 
     
    4444set! browser.urlbar.maxRichResults=50 
    4545 
     46" Gmail/LDR/Fastladder/OpenFL上では新規タブをバックグラウンドで開く 
     47autocmd LocationChange (?!https?://(mail\.google\.com\/(mail|a)\/|(reader\.livedoor\.com|fastladder\.com|0\.0\.0\.0\:3000)/reader/)) :set! browser.tabs.loadDivertedInBackground=false 
     48autocmd LocationChange https?://(mail\.google\.com\/(mail|a)\/|(reader\.livedoor\.com|fastladder\.com|0\.0\.0\.0\:3000)/reader/) :set! browser.tabs.loadDivertedInBackground=true 
     49 
    4650" Mappings 
    4751" ====================================================================== 
     
    5054imap <C-f> <Right> 
    5155imap <C-b> <Left> 
     56imap <C-p> <Up> 
    5257imap <C-n> <Down> 
    5358imap <M-a> <C-v><M-a> 
     
    5863cmap <C-f> <Right> 
    5964cmap <C-b> <Left> 
     65cmap <C-p> <Up> 
    6066cmap <C-n> <Down> 
    6167cmap <M-a> <C-v><M-a> 
     
    9298"map M :qmarks<CR> 
    9399 
    94 " . でbufferを表示 
    95 map . :buffer! 
     100" . でbuffer 
     101map . :buffer<Space> 
    96102 
    97103" C-a で未分類のブックマークに追加/削除 
    98104noremap <C-a> A  
    99105 
     106" URL中の数字を++/-- 
     107noremap ++ <C-a> 
     108noremap -- <C-x> 
     109 
    100110" ! でページのCSSをon/off 
    101111"map ! :set invum<CR> 
    102112 
    103113" 設定ファイルを再読み込み 
    104 map ,s :so .vimperatorrc<CR> 
    105 map ,S :mapc<CR>:cmapc<CR>:imapc<CR>:so .vimperatorrc<CR> 
     114"map ,s :so .vimperatorrc<CR> 
     115"map ,S :mapc<CR>:cmapc<CR>:imapc<CR>:so .vimperatorrc<CR> 
    106116 
    107117" バーの表示切り替え 
     
    125135" googlesuggest.js 
    126136map s :google<Space> 
     137 
     138" hatenaStar.js 
     139map ,s :hatenastar 1<CR> 
    127140 
    128141" sbmcommentsviewer.js 
     
    142155" ldrize_cooperation.js 
    143156let g:ldrc_captureMappings = "['j','k','p','o','?']" 
    144 let g:ldrc_intelligence_bind = "false" 
    145 let g:ldrc_skip = "0" 
    146 "map ,l :toggleldrc<CR> 
     157"let g:ldrc_intelligence_bind = "false" 
     158"let g:ldrc_skip = "0" 
     159"map q :toggleldrc<CR> 
    147160 
    148161" copy.js 
     
    163176 
    164177" Tumblr (要ReblogCommand) 
    165 autocmd LocationChange http://.*\.tumblr\.com/ :fmap i tj 
    166 autocmd LocationChange http://.*\.tumblr\.com/ :fmap e tj 
     178autocmd LocationChange http://.*\.tumblr(-beta)?\.com/ :fmap i tj 
     179autocmd LocationChange http://.*\.tumblr(-beta)?\.com/ :fmap e tj 
    167180 
    168181" favotter (要Twit Fav command Minibuffer) 
     
    188201autocmd LocationChange http://(reader\.livedoor\.com|fastladder\.com|0\.0\.0\.0\:3000)/reader/ :fmap J <Space> 
    189202autocmd LocationChange http://(reader\.livedoor\.com|fastladder\.com|0\.0\.0\.0\:3000)/reader/ :fmap K <S-Space>  
    190 autocmd LocationChange (?!http://(reader\.livedoor\.com|fastladder\.com|0\.0\.0\.0\:3000)/reader/) :set! browser.tabs.loadDivertedInBackground=false 
    191 autocmd LocationChange http://(reader\.livedoor\.com|fastladder\.com|0\.0\.0\.0\:3000)/reader/ :set! browser.tabs.loadDivertedInBackground=true 
    192 " Reblog用 (要tombloo.xpi) 
     203" Reblog用 (要tombloo.xpi/ldr+tombloo.user.js) 
    193204autocmd LocationChange http://fastladder\.com/reader/ :fmap i Tj 
    194205autocmd LocationChange http://fastladder\.com/reader/ :fmap e Tj 
     206 
     207" nicontroller.js+local_mappings.js 
     208javascript <<EOF 
     209(function(){ 
     210liberator.mappings.localMapSettings = []; 
     211function addSetting(se){ 
     212        liberator.mappings.localMapSettings.push(se); 
     213} 
     214// nicovideo 
     215// cでコメント入力、Cでコマンド入力、sでシーク、vでボリューム調整、 
     216// pで停止/再生、mでミュートのon/off、vでコメの表示トグル、zでズーム。 
     217var nicovideo = [ 
     218        /^http:\/\/www.nicovideo.jp\/watch/, 
     219        [ 
     220            ["p","nicopause"], 
     221            ["m","nicomute"], 
     222            ["v","nicommentvisible"], 
     223            ["z","nicosize"], 
     224            ["s","nicoseek"], 
     225        ], 
     226        [ 
     227            ["c","nicomment"], 
     228            ["C","nicommand"], 
     229           // ["l","nicovolume"], 
     230            ["s","nicoseek"], 
     231        ], 
     232]; 
     233addSetting(nicovideo); 
     234})(); 
     235EOF 
    195236 
    196237" Javascript 
     
    236277" Abbreviations 
    237278" ====================================================================== 
    238 echo ".vimperatorrc sourced" 
     279echo "Done" 
    239280" vim: set ft=vimperator: